开源自荐- 网站一行代码引入,接入简单反馈收集服务 和用户交互-FeedbackLinkLite - 轻量级用户反馈系统
目前很初版 很简单~ 欢迎交流 与使用~~~ :lark_186:
"倾听用户的声音,是产品进化的捷径。"
https://github.com/Idea-flow/FeedbackLinkLite
在独立开发和小型项目的世界里,我们深知每一行代码背后的心血。然而,无论产品构思多么精妙,如果听不到用户的声音,就如同在黑暗中摸索。
ServiceLinkLite 的诞生源于一个简单的"想知道用户反馈"初衷:
这是一个连接创造者与使用者的桥梁。我们相信,开放反馈渠道本身就是一种对他人的尊重与关怀,而这份"利他"之心,终将回馈于您的产品成长。
ServiceLinkLite 是一个专门为 个人开发者、小型 Web 项目/网站 打造的轻量级用户反馈解决方案。
它由两部分组成:
# 克隆项目
git clone https://github.com/your-repo/ServiceLinkLite.git
# 运行服务
cd ServiceLinkLite
./mvnw spring-boot:run
feedback:
enabled: true
dingTalk:
webhook: ""
secret: ""
rate-limit:
enabled: true
max-requests: 5
window-minutes: 60
auth:
username: "admin"
password: "admin"
token: "token123434kkgdka56"
# 外部配置文件路径,默认指向工作目录下 data/feedback_config.json,可通过 FEEDBACK_CONFIG_PATH 或 feedback.config-path 覆盖
config-path: "./data/feedback_config.json"
在您的 HTML 页面中添加:
<script src="http://your-server-ip-or-domain/feedback.js"></script>
如果你觉得这个小工具对你有帮助,欢迎 Star 支持!也欢迎提交 PR 扩展更多消息渠道(如飞书、企业微信、Email 等)。


如果想持久化配置 /data/feedback_config.json 拷贝到 /xxxx/data 目录下后执行
mkdir -p /xxx/data/
docker run -d \
--name feedbacklinklite \
--user root \
-p 4567:4567 \
-v /xxx/data:/workspace/data \
ghcr.io/idea-flow/feedbacklinklite:latest
docker run -d \--name feedbacklinklite \
-p 4567:4567 \
ghcr.io/idea-flow/feedbacklinklite:latest
admin
admin
访问地址即可
http://127.0.0.1:4567/






暂无评论,来发表第一条评论吧!